Intel Core i5-3210M | vs | Intel Core i5-3340M |
---|---|---|
Jun 1st, 2012 | Release Date | Jan 1st, 2013 |
Core i5 | Collection | Core i5 |
Ivy Bridge | Codename | Ivy Bridge |
Intel Socket G2 (988B) | Socket | Intel Socket G2 (988B) |
Mobile | Segment | Mobile |
2 | Cores | 2 |
4 | Threads | 4 |
2.5 GHz | Base Clock Speed | 2.7 GHz |
3.1 GHz | Turbo Clock Speed | 3.4 GHz |
35 W | TDP | 35 W |
22 nm | Process Size | 22 nm |
25.0x | Multiplier | 27.0x |
Intel HD 4000 | Integrated Graphics | Intel HD 4000 |
No | Overclockable | No |
